Default Caveat Emptor...block stamp

https://www.ebay.com/itm/334748526540

124379N590997

Watch the video.

Ad text does not claim the engine is original to the car, but implies it is. The V0128DZ stamping does not compare to other known original stampings. Trans stamps look ok, rear axle stamp has leading C and has clearly been altered.

Restored in non-original paint/trim.
